
In Kazakhstan’s capital, Astana, a statesman and former presidential adviser, Yerzhan Babakumarov, was beaten to death.
According to reports, the 56-year-old former official died on the evening of October 29 from severe injuries to his head and body. Police stated that the tragedy occurred following a quarrel between two men who had met earlier.
The suspect was detained and placed in a temporary detention facility. Investigators are currently studying the motives of the crime and the exact circumstances of the incident.
Yerzhan Babakumarov was born on March 2, 1969, in the Taldykorgan region. He was a candidate of political sciences and held important positions in Kazakhstan’s state administration.
Since 1996, he had worked in the Presidential Administration, the Office of the Prime Minister, and the Central Communications Service, occupying various responsible posts. From 2019 to 2022, he also served as Deputy Mayor of Almaty.
Currently, Astana police have opened a criminal case for murder, and the investigation is ongoing. Experts note that this incident may cause a significant resonance in the country’s political circles.
